Organizations
are under constant pressure to scale applications dynamically in response to
changing user demands and business conditions. Container orchestration
platforms provide the automated scalability and failover mechanisms needed to
meet this challenge. These systems monitor resource usage and automatically add
or remove containers to ensure optimal application performance and
availability.
Additionally,
orchestration tools enable rapid recovery from system failures by automatically
redeploying containers on healthy nodes, thus enhancing service reliability.
This capability is particularly critical for industries with customer-facing
platforms that demand 24/7 uptime, such as finance, e-commerce, and media.
These industries are increasingly investing in orchestration solutions to
maintain business continuity. System architecture case studies shared by
engineering teams across cloud forums show that enterprises using orchestration
experienced 35% higher uptime during traffic surges compared to legacy
infrastructure. By enabling automatic resource allocation and health
monitoring, orchestration ensures resilience and responsiveness, especially during
periods of intense usage or failure.
Security has
become a critical aspect of container orchestration, and there is a growing
emphasis on adopting zero-trust security frameworks within these environments.
Zero-trust principles operate on the premise that no user or process should be
trusted by default, whether inside or outside the network perimeter. Applying
this framework to container orchestration involves strict identity
verification, encryption, network segmentation, and least-privilege access
controls. These measures help organizations reduce the attack surface of
complex, multi-tenant orchestration environments.
Modern
orchestration platforms are now offering native or integrated zero-trust
capabilities, such as runtime security enforcement, continuous vulnerability
scanning, and compliance monitoring. The need for secure DevOps practices and
rising cyber threats has accelerated the adoption of zero-trust models.
Enterprises in regulated industries, such as healthcare and finance, are
particularly leading this transformation to ensure compliance and safeguard
sensitive workloads. As zero-trust becomes a baseline expectation,
orchestration vendors that offer robust, built-in security frameworks will have
a competitive edge in the evolving container ecosystem.

In
the Global Container Orchestration Market, BFSI segment is anticipated to be
the fastest-growing End Use segment during the forecast period. This surge in
growth is primarily driven by the sector's aggressive digital transformation
initiatives aimed at enhancing customer experience, operational efficiency, and
regulatory compliance. Financial institutions are increasingly adopting
container orchestration platforms such as Kubernetes to modernize legacy
infrastructure and accelerate the deployment of scalable, secure, and resilient
applications.
With
rising demand for real-time processing, digital banking, and mobile
transactions, BFSI organizations require IT systems that support continuous
integration and delivery (CI/CD), improve uptime, and ensure compliance with
stringent data protection standards. Container orchestration allows financial
services providers to manage complex microservices architectures while
maintaining control over critical workloads across hybrid or multi-cloud
environments.
The
need for secure and agile infrastructure to support fintech innovations,
blockchain applications, and AI-driven analytics tools is pushing the BFSI
industry to invest in advanced container orchestration tools. These platforms
offer automation, seamless updates, and built-in monitoring capabilities,
enabling financial institutions to remain competitive in a rapidly evolving
technological landscape. As a result, the BFSI segment is expected to play a
pivotal role in driving overall market growth.
In
2024, the Asia Pacific region rapidly emerged as the fastest-growing market in
the Global Container Orchestration Market, driven by a surge in digital
transformation initiatives and widespread adoption of cloud-native
technologies. Countries such as China, India, Japan, and South Korea led
investments in cloud infrastructure, microservices architecture, and DevOps
practices, fueling demand for container orchestration platforms like
Kubernetes. The region's expanding startup ecosystem, combined with strong
government support for digital innovation, contributed to accelerated
deployment of scalable and automated IT solutions. Sectors such as banking,
telecommunications, and manufacturing increasingly relied on containerized
applications to enhance operational agility and reduce time-to-market. This
dynamic growth positions Asia Pacific as a key engine of innovation in the global
container orchestration landscape.
